TestGorilla is a talent discovery and assessment platform founded in Amsterdam in 2019. It helps companies identify and evaluate candidates based on real skills rather than resumes.
The platform includes TestGorilla Sourcing, which connects recruiters to a network of pre-assessed talent, and TestGorilla Assessments, which lets hiring teams test job-specific abilities using validated, science-backed tests, AI video interviews, and more.
TestGorilla’s public Job Board also allows candidates to showcase their verified skills to employers.

Founded in 2013, TalentNet is a direct-sourcing platform that helps organizations build branded talent communities and manage hiring for temporary and full-time roles.
The TalentCommunity portal gives candidates a space to join and stay connected with companies. Recruiters can use the TalentBench dashboard to manage pipelines, send outreach, and monitor candidate activity engagement.
TalentNet’s AI tool, TalentNavigator, also assists with job matching, talent search, and candidate communication.

With TestGorilla Sourcing, you get access to a pool of more than two million candidates worldwide, all of whom have completed skills assessments and chosen to be visible to employers.
You can search the database by entering the job role, keywords, or specific TestGorilla assessments. Then, tighten your search with filters for experience level, location (including city), salary expectations, or tests taken. All filters stack, and you can include up to six test filters for precise searching.
TestGorilla’s AI also recommends candidates who best fit your criteria by considering verified test performance and self-reported work experience. You can enter your criteria once, and TestGorilla will handle the rest.
In TestGorilla Sourcing, potential candidates appear with verified skills and assessment results that help you quickly spot strong matches.
Search results appear as candidate cards showing recent job roles and scores for key tests. You’ll see raw scores (percentage correct) and percentile scores (how they compare to other test-takers) for easy, objective comparison. Top-scoring candidates appear first, and TestGorilla benchmarks results clearly:
70th and above percentile: Top performers
40th–69th percentile: Average
Below 40% or incomplete: Not shown in search
Coding test results appear as “Achieved” or “Partially Achieved,” or remain hidden if the candidate didn’t pass.
More details – including names, photos, contact information, full resume details, and results on personality tests – remain hidden until you reach out to candidates. This is to ensure fair evaluation and reduce the risk of bias.
Test scores stay valid for up to a year, and candidates can retake assessments after a few months to update their results. This keeps profiles current and helps ensure you source from a pool of candidates with up-to-date, verified skills data.
When you’ve found potential candidates, you can favorite as many as you like to create a shortlist. TestGorilla enables you to download profiles, too, so you can compare them later.

TalentNet takes a community-based approach to sourcing. Instead of searching a broad database of external candidates, companies build their own private, branded talent communities consisting of former employees and contractors, past applicants, and new candidates who opt in.
Candidates join through the TalentCommunity portal, create profiles, and explore and apply for jobs. TalentNet gives candidates AI-driven job matches based on the skills, experience, and preferences they enter in their profiles.
Recruiters then source from this community using the TalentBench dashboard. There, they can search profiles, review candidate activity, and send outreach by email or SMS. Recruiters can also create smaller talent pools for specific job types, regions, or experience levels.
TalentNet’s AI tool, TalentNavigator, adds support by helping search community profiles and recommending strong candidates based on job details, such as required skills, relevant experience, and salary range.
TalentNet may work well if you mainly want to source from a talent pool that’s mostly made up of people who already know your company. New candidates can join, but the focus is on nurturing an existing network, so it’s not the best option for reaching a lot of outside talent.
Additionally, TalentNet’s AI recommendations are based on the information candidates add to their profiles, which may not be accurate. That means some good matches may not actually be a fit for your role.
The platform itself works well, but it can feel a bit complex at first. Because TalentNet is focused on building talent communities, it also requires a lot more initial setup than tools that give you instant access to a large candidate pool.

Once you’ve found a candidate you want to contact, you can unlock their full profile and reach out with a customizable email sent directly from TestGorilla. This gives you access to their name, email address, photo, resume, and other details they’ve shared.
Your emails serve one of two purposes:
Invite candidates to take a custom assessment for your open role, which you can build using up to five of TestGorilla’s 350+ tests, plus AI video interviews and other add-ons.
Encourage them to apply for your position.
Invitations can include your contact information, a link to the assessment, or a link to your job application.
Emails are sent from TestGorilla’s domain, helping them bypass spam filters, and candidate replies go straight to your own inbox.
The platform also supports bulk outreach. By uploading a CSV or XLSX file with candidates’ names and email addresses, you can contact up to 1,200 people at once using the Bulk invite function.
A standout feature is TestGorilla’s anti-poaching protection. When a candidate takes an assessment for one company, they’re temporarily hidden from other employers’ searches for 2–3 weeks. Candidates marked as “hired” are automatically removed from the sourcing pool until they choose to opt back in.
TalentNet is designed for long-term engagement with members of your private talent community.
Candidates can receive job alerts, keep their profiles updated, or reapply to new openings whenever they’re interested.
Recruiters can send personalized or bulk messages via email or SMS, create automated outreach and follow-up campaigns, and schedule interviews directly from the TalentBench dashboard.
All interactions are logged automatically, so teams have a full history of candidate communications.

TestGorilla’s Analytics dashboard gives you a clear view of how candidates you invite (including those you find via Sourcing) move through your hiring funnel. You can track metrics for “Invited” to “Opened invite,” “Started,” and “Completed” – making it easy to see where candidates drop off and where your process may need adjustment.
You can filter data by job name, role, hiring manager/recruiter (i.e., who created the assessment), invitation method (direct invite vs. public link), and invitation and completion dates. This lets you compare how different roles, hiring managers/recruiters, and outreach methods perform, so you can pinpoint which sourcing efforts lead to better engagement.
TestGorilla lets you see how sourced candidates move through your hiring funnel, so you can optimize each stage.
Reporting is simple and flexible. You can export analytics data in PDF, PNG, or Excel formats for sharing or deeper analysis.
TalentNet’s analytics focus on how your talent community is growing and how people interact with your outreach.
Through the TalentInsights tool, recruiters can track how many people join the community, how many respond to emails or SMS messages, and which campaigns drive the most responses or re-engagement.
TalentNet also supports exporting analytics data in Excel format.

TestGorilla prioritizes a smooth, transparent, bias-resistant candidate experience.
In the Sourcing database, individuals’ names, photos, contact details, and other identifying information stay hidden until recruiters reach out to them. This helps ensure candidates know that first impressions are based on their skills and experience rather than subjective factors.
Outreach emails can include a direct link to the next step – an assessment or your job application – which keeps things simple for candidates. TestGorilla also sends automatic reminders and status updates so candidates always know where they stand without having to follow up.
Plus, all candidate data is handled in line with strict General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) standards that safeguard personal information. This can help reinforce trust with people moving through your hiring process.
As for branding, you can customize outreach emails with your company’s logo and colors to create a consistent, professional experience.
TalentNet focuses the candidate experience around your company’s brand.
Through the TalentCommunity portal, candidates interact with a fully branded environment that reflects your logo, messaging, and visual identity. This can help them feel like they’re interacting directly with your company from the start.
Additionally, you can edit email and SMS messages to make outreach feel more personal.
The platform is also designed to be easy for candidates to navigate. They can apply for roles in one click and, after joining the community, update their profiles, check new opportunities, and receive alerts about roles that match their interests.
Lastly, TalentNet complies with GDPR standards, ensuring candidate information is handled securely.

TestGorilla uses a flexible, credit-based pricing model that supports both sourcing and assessments. There are three TestGorilla plans:
Free plan: $0. Includes five essential skills tests, five custom questions per assessment, and access to the Job Board.
Core plan: Starts at $96/month (billed annually) for 250 credits. Includes full access to the test library, TestGorilla Sourcing, and two premium seats for creating assessments, inviting candidates, and managing credits.
Plus plan: Custom pricing. Includes everything in Core, plus ATS integrations, API access, custom test creation, AI resume scoring, conversational and one-way AI interviews, custom coding challenges, and advanced branding options. Includes unlimited premium seats and a dedicated customer success manager.
Credits let you perform different activities within TestGorilla:
Contact a sourced candidate = 1 credit
Invite a candidate to complete an assessment = 3 credits
Add an AI video interview to an assessment = 1 credit
Combine sourcing + assessment = 4 credits
Combine sourcing + assessment + AI interview = 5 credits
Paid plans include 30 free sourcing credits to get started, with another 30 available if you complete a short feedback survey.
Credits reset each year (unused ones don’t roll over), and you can purchase more at any time. This flexibility lets your company – whether small, medium, large, or enterprise-sized – scale up or down as your hiring needs change.
TalentNet offers custom, enterprise-level pricing based on your organization’s needs. Pricing details aren’t published online, so you’ll need to contact TalentNet’s sales team for a tailored quote.
This pricing model means TalentNet isn’t as accessible to startups, small businesses, or medium-sized companies.

TestGorilla is built for fast, skills-first sourcing. You get immediate access to a global pool of two million (and counting) pre-vetted candidates, and can evaluate prospective talent with built-in assessments.
Meanwhile, TalentNet is built around your own private talent community and doesn’t include built-in skills testing. You grow your talent pool over time with former employees, past applicants, contractors, and new candidates who choose to join.
Additionally, while TestGorilla’s plans are flexible and scalable for companies of all sizes, TalentNet’s pricing is quote-only and targeted toward enterprises.
Overall, TalentNet may be well-suited to companies that want to build and nurture their own long-term talent. But TestGorilla is the better fit for most businesses – especially if you want to access fresh talent and don’t already have a large, established community.
